Why do you think Thomas Jefferson felt it was important that church and state be kept separate?

Because it is there not only to keep religion out of government, but to keep government out of religion. ... Jefferson was committed to this separation because he had little faith in the capacity of a government run or even influenced by religious leaders to protect individual rights and ensure liberty for all.
